Is Porto or Perth cheaper?
Porto is generally cheaper. COL+Rent: Porto 29.8 vs Perth 55.7 (NYC=100).
What is $1,000/mo in Porto worth in Perth?
$1,000/mo of purchasing power in Porto equals ~$1,869/mo in Perth using COL adjustment.
